Construction
Based on the highly successful Vega, the VEGA II has a slightly changed profile aimed to increase safety & pilot comfort. The inner structure is a direct development from the Mercury Competition glider with every third rib reinforced. A special line system helps to reduce the length of main linesand the brake attachment have been moved to the trailing edge creating improved handling and greater safety.
VegaII has a special Differential Speed System, which helps to obtain low sink rate at 1/2 - 1/3 speed, and high maximum speed (56km/h) at full speed with relatively high stability.
The canopy is also reinforced by tapes connecting attachment points. All the stitching is on the inside of the canopy for greater protection.

Materials
Upper and lower surface :
- Colours : Skytex New 9017 40g/m2 with E77A "water repellent" finish
- White : Skytex New 9017 40g/m2 with E38A "medium" finish
Profile - ribs (white) :
- Skytex New 9017 40g/m2 with E29A "hard finish"
- Skytex New 9017 40 g/m2 with E38A "medium" finish
Lines
The lines are a very new material Liros PPSL, with a core of dyneema which offers minimal stretching and much higher durability.
